Problem

Image forming apparatuses face challenges in maintaining high image quality due to variations in toner density and environmental conditions, leading to defects such as increased image density and narrowed color gamut, which affect productivity and color reproduction.

Innovation Solution

The apparatus includes a density-corrected image forming unit, a measurement unit, and an image correction unit that performs halftone processing on high-density solid image portions to adjust toner density and fixing conditions, such as increased fixing temperature, to match target image density and expand color gamut.

AI summary

An image forming apparatus includes an image forming unit, a density-corrected image forming unit, a measurement unit, an image correction unit, and a fixing unit. The image forming unit forms an image represented by image data as a toner image. The density-corrected image forming unit forms a density corrected image. The measurement unit measures the density of the density corrected image. The image correction unit performs image correction such that a non-halftone image is formed as a halftone image whose halftone percentage is less than 100%. The fixing unit, in a case where the image correction unit performs image correction for image data, fixes a toner image on a recording medium with at least one of an increased fixing temperature, an increased fixing time period, and an increased fixing pressure, the toner image being based on the image data for which image correction has been performed.
